Searched refs:auW (Results 1 - 3 of 3) sorted by relevance

/vbox/src/VBox/Runtime/common/checksum/
H A Dalt-sha1.cpp55 uint32_t auW[80]; member in struct:RTSHA1ALTPRIVATECTX
86 * Initializes the auW array from the specfied input block.
95 uint32_t *puW = &pCtx->AltPrivate.auW[0];
131 pCtx->AltPrivate.auW[iWord] = RT_BE2H_U32(pu32Block[iWord]);
133 for (; iWord < RT_ELEMENTS(pCtx->AltPrivate.auW); iWord++)
135 uint32_t u32 = pCtx->AltPrivate.auW[iWord - 16];
136 u32 ^= pCtx->AltPrivate.auW[iWord - 14];
137 u32 ^= pCtx->AltPrivate.auW[iWord - 8];
138 u32 ^= pCtx->AltPrivate.auW[iWord - 3];
139 pCtx->AltPrivate.auW[iWor
[all...]
H A Dalt-sha256.cpp55 uint32_t auW[64]; member in struct:RTSHA256ALTPRIVATECTX
201 * Initializes the auW array from the specfied input block.
215 __m128i *puDst = (__m128i *)&pCtx->AltPrivate.auW[0];
224 uint64_t *puW = (uint64_t *)&pCtx->AltPrivate.auW[0];
241 uint32_t *puW = &pCtx->AltPrivate.auW[0];
266 memcpy(&pCtx->AltPrivate.auW[0], pbBlock, RTSHA256_BLOCK_SIZE);
275 pCtx->AltPrivate.auW[iWord] = RT_BE2H_U32(pu32Block[iWord]);
277 for (; iWord < RT_ELEMENTS(pCtx->AltPrivate.auW); iWord++)
279 uint32_t u32 = rtSha256SmallSigma1(pCtx->AltPrivate.auW[iWord - 2]);
280 u32 += rtSha256SmallSigma0(pCtx->AltPrivate.auW[iWor
[all...]
H A Dalt-sha512.cpp55 uint64_t auW[80]; member in struct:RTSHA512ALTPRIVATECTX
206 * Initializes the auW array from the specfied input block.
215 uint64_t *puW = &pCtx->AltPrivate.auW[0];
252 pCtx->AltPrivate.auW[iWord] = RT_BE2H_U64(pu32Block[iWord]);
254 for (; iWord < RT_ELEMENTS(pCtx->AltPrivate.auW); iWord++)
256 uint64_t u64 = rtSha512SmallSigma1(pCtx->AltPrivate.auW[iWord - 2]);
257 u64 += rtSha512SmallSigma0(pCtx->AltPrivate.auW[iWord - 15]);
258 u64 += pCtx->AltPrivate.auW[iWord - 7];
259 u64 += pCtx->AltPrivate.auW[iWord - 16];
260 pCtx->AltPrivate.auW[iWor
[all...]

Completed in 46 milliseconds